What are the key differences between FAA Cybersecurity Framework for Aviation and EIOPA Guidelines on ICT Security and Governance (2023)?
FAA Cybersecurity Framework for Aviation has 45 controls across its framework, while EIOPA Guidelines on ICT Security and Governance (2023) covers 50 controls. Direct mapping analysis identifies 19 overlapping controls (42% coverage). The frameworks diverge most significantly in Risk Management, where 10 FAA Cybersecurity Framework for Aviation controls have no direct EIOPA Guidelines on ICT Security and Governance (2023) equivalent.
How many controls map between FAA Cybersecurity Framework for Aviation and EIOPA Guidelines on ICT Security and Governance (2023)?
Of 45 total FAA Cybersecurity Framework for Aviation controls, 19 map directly to EIOPA Guidelines on ICT Security and Governance (2023) controls — representing 42% coverage. The remaining 26 controls represent compliance gaps requiring additional documentation or compensating controls to satisfy both frameworks simultaneously.
